New Trial Required on Tenant's Claim

LVT Number: 17465

Former tenant sued landlord in small claims court for a refund of rent and security deposit. She claimed that landlord created a hostile environment. The court ruled for tenant and awarded her $900. Landlord appealed. The appeals court ruled for landlord and ordered a new trial. Tenant was allowed to call and question two witnesses. The court questioned the witnesses but didn't allow landlord to cross-examine them, which landlord had a right to do.

Rizopoulos v. Cartelli: NYLJ, 6/18/04, p. 25, col. 4 (App. T. 2 Dept.; McCabe, PJ, Rudolph, Angiolillo, JJ)
